About this bootcamp

Refresh your Lindy Hop vocabulary before the new season of dance classes.

Together with Sep and Ann-Sofie, you'll drill swing outs, partnered Charleston, tuck turns, change of places and many more swing dance moves — with special attention for a comfortable connection, full body movement, clear rhythms and freedom in improvisation. All while having fun!

Ann-Sofie Van Enis — Lindy Hop teacher

Lindy Hop teacher

Ann-Sofie
Van Enis

An eternal student, Ann-Sofie likes to delve into the history of jazz music and dance, sharing her learning in each class. She introduces everyone to musicality and personal expression in an approachable way. In addition to teaching Lindy Hop and Solo Jazz, she organizes events and projects for Upside Down.

Sep Vermeersch — Lindy Hop teacher

Lindy Hop teacher

Sep
Vermeersch

Sep is a Ghent-based dancer, active as a teacher, versatile artist, MC, DJ, and artistic director at Upside Down. His excellent reputation reaches far beyond Belgium's borders. Thanks to his great passion for the historical background of swing and jazz dance cultures and an inexhaustible creativity, he knows how to move young and old.

What level do I need for this Lindy Hop bootcamp?

Intermediate — minimum 1 year of Lindy Hop experience, or having completed the Beginners series at Shoonya. The session assumes you already recognise what a swing out and basic Charleston look like. The aim is to refine and deepen those moves, not to introduce them for the first time.

Do I need a dance partner to attend?

No partner required. The bootcamp runs on a "everybody leads, everybody follows" basis — you'll practice both roles and rotate partners throughout. Come alone, come as a couple, come with a friend — everyone is welcome as an individual.

What does "everybody leads, everybody follows" mean?

No one is assigned a fixed lead or follow role for the session. Every participant practices both roles. If you want to stick to one role, that is also fine.
